摘要:
软件构造实验作业 实验名称:基于JFinal框架实现学生选课系统 班级:信2005-2 学号:20204139 姓名:贾再民 一、实验任务 任务一: Maven搭建的JFinal框架 任务二: 创建数据库,表。 连接数据库 任务三: 启动项目,运行DemoConfig.java 任务四: 运行截图: 阅读全文
摘要:
软件构造实验作业 实验名称:基于百度文字识别SDK开发自助车牌识别系统 班级:信2005-2 学号:20204139 姓名:贾再民 一、实验任务 任务一: 1.首先在idea建立maven项目,在百度文字识别模块中查询文字识别所需要的maven依赖,利用pom.xml导入所需要的maven依赖包括h 阅读全文
摘要:
软件构造实验作业 实验名称:基于百度图像识别SDK开发植物识别系统 班级:信2005-2 学号:20204139 姓名:贾再民 一、实验任务 任务一: 1.建立maven项目,查询图像识别所需要的jar包,利用pom.xml导入所需要的jar包。 2.利用百度智能云申请图像识别api,并申请建库,方 阅读全文
摘要:
实验 25:访问者模式 本次实验属于模仿型实验,通过本次实验学生将掌握以下内容: 1、理解访问者模式的动机,掌握该模式的结构; 2、能够利用访问者模式法解决实际问题。 [实验任务一]:打包员 在我们课堂上的“购物车”的例子中,增加一个新的访问者:打包员,负责对购物车中货物装包。 实验要求: 1. 提 阅读全文
摘要:
(1)本周做了什么,花在学习上多长时间,花在代码上多长时间,花在解决问题用了多长时间。 本周主要学习了软件需求与分析的相关课堂作业: 花在学习上16个小时,花在代码上10个小时,花在解决问题上6个小时。 (2)下周准备做什么? 这周已经基本继续学习和加快对软件与分析的认识学习。 (3)本周遇到的问题 阅读全文
摘要:
实验 24:模板方法模式 本次实验属于模仿型实验,通过本次实验学生将掌握以下内容: 1、理解模板方法模式的动机,掌握该模式的结构; 2、能够利用模板方法模式解决实际问题。 [实验任务一]:数据库连接 对数据库的操作一般包括连接、打开、使用、关闭等步骤,在数据库操作模板类中我们定义了connDB()、 阅读全文
摘要:
实验 23:策略模式 本次实验属于模仿型实验,通过本次实验学生将掌握以下内容: 1、理解策略模式的动机,掌握该模式的结构; 2、能够利用策略模式解决实际问题。 [实验任务一]:旅行方式的选择 旅游的出行方式有乘坐飞机旅行、乘火车旅行和自行车游,不同的旅游方式有不同的实现过程,客户可以根据自己的需要选 阅读全文
摘要:
实验 22:状态模式 本次实验属于模仿型实验,通过本次实验学生将掌握以下内容: 1、理解状态模式的动机,掌握该模式的结构; 2、能够利用状态模式解决实际问题。 [实验任务一]:银行账户 用Java代码模拟实现课堂上的“银行账户”的实例,要求编写客户端测试代码模拟用户存款和取款,注意账户对象状态和行为 阅读全文
摘要:
实验 21:观察者模式 本次实验属于模仿型实验,通过本次实验学生将掌握以下内容: 1、理解观察者模式的动机,掌握该模式的结构; 2、能够利用观察者模式解决实际问题。 [实验任务一]:股票提醒 当股票的价格上涨或下降5%时,会通知持有该股票的股民,当股民听到价格上涨的消息时会买股票,当价格下降时会大哭 阅读全文
摘要:
实验 20:备忘录模式 本次实验属于模仿型实验,通过本次实验学生将掌握以下内容: 1、理解备忘录模式的动机,掌握该模式的结构; 2、能够利用备忘录模式解决实际问题。 [实验任务一]:多次撤销 改进课堂上的“用户信息操作撤销”实例,使得系统可以实现多次撤销(可以使用HashMap、ArrayList等 阅读全文